From the Legislature

Compounding drugs; registration of medical spas. Sets forth drug compounding requirements. Requires specified agencies to prepare a report concerning drug compounding and the risks and benefits of compounding. Beginning January 1, 2027, requires the registration of medical spas under the medical licensing board of Indiana (board). Requires the board to establish and maintain a public data base concerning registered medical spas. Requires a medical spa to designate a responsible practitioner that meets certain requirements and specifies duties of the responsible practitioner. Requires a medical spa to notify the board after a serious adverse event. Allows the board to investigate a responsible practitioner concerning an alleged violation and forward any substantiated claim to the governing board of the responsible practitioner. Prohibits a medical spa from providing health care services and cosmetic and lifestyle treatments in a location other than the medical spa. Requires a medical spa to comply with certain advertising requirements.
